Abstract

The invention discloses a self-adaptive weft detection device which comprises a yarn signal sampling device, wherein the yarn signal sampling device is connected with an automatic gain regulation device, and the automatic gain regulation device is connected with a control device. The self-adaptive weft detection device is characterized in that the amplification factor is automatically changed by an integrated digital potentiometer according to the intensity of the yarn signal. The signal can be amplified to a proper range no matter whether a reed is clean so as to precisely display data on a display without manual regulation, the efficiency of a loom is improved, the product quality is improved, and the labor intensity and the maintenance workload of a worker are lowered.

technical field [0001] The invention relates to the field of looms, in particular to an adaptive weft detecting device. Background technique [0002] The photoelectric weft detector is the key detector of the air-jet loom, which can detect faults such as long weft, short weft, broken weft, weft hooking, etc. The performance of the weft detector has a great influence on the quality of the cloth surface. The weft finder probe is composed of an infrared luminescent tube and a receiving tube. The infrared light emitted by the luminescent tube shines on the reed and the flying yarn and is reflected to the receiving tube. The presence or absence of the yarn signal is judged by judging the change of the light signal of the receiving tube. Since the received signal is very weak, it needs to be amplified and shaped before it can be processed.
